I'm personally sold on Cooper tires.

I've had 4 sets on 3 different vehicles with exceptional wear and handling.

2 sets of highway treads on 2 Tahoes, a set of AT3s on a F250 that got 55,000 miles, then replaced with ST MAXX.

They were wearing good when I sold the truck.

All of them worked well in snow, rain, light mud.
I have a set of Cooper maxx stt pros on now.

I also have them center siped they are great in the mud OK in the snow and terrible in ice or on plowed roads.

I have about 25,000 on them they are wearing pretty well, but I rotate them every 5k.

I run 65psi in them all the time.

They do howl at highway speeds but not unbearable.

I should get about 35,000 - 40,000 out of these tires.

Oh, they do hurt the fuel mileage, I noticed a 2mpg drop in fuel mpg. I went from 18-20mpg to 16- 18mpg.
